Chas W. Freeman Jr.

Chas W. Freeman, Jr., a former career officer in the U.S. Foreign Service, is Chairman of Projects International and Co-Chair of the US-China Policy Council. He has served as Assistant Secretary of Defense for International Security Affairs and Director of Chinese Affairs at the State Department, as well as Deputy Chief of Mission in Beijing. He has held the position of Distinguished Fellow at the United States Institute for Peace and the Institute for National Strategic Studies. He is the author of articles and monographs on US-China-Taiwan relations in the journals Foreign Affairs and Foreign Policy and with Stanford University's Asia/Pacific Research Center, as well as books on diplomacy. Ambassador. Freeman is the recipient of the Presidential Meritorious Service Award, the Distinguished Public Servant Award and has been elected to the American Academy of Diplomacy.
